AI Investment Analysis of American Airlines Group Inc. (0HE6.L) Stock

Strategic Position

American Airlines Group Inc. (AAL) is one of the largest airlines in the world, operating an extensive network of domestic and international flights. The company provides passenger and cargo air transportation services, serving over 350 destinations in more than 50 countries. American Airlines is a founding member of the Oneworld alliance, which enhances its global reach through partnerships with other major carriers. The airline's competitive advantages include its strong brand recognition, extensive route network, and a modern fleet of aircraft.

Financial Strengths

  • Revenue Drivers: Passenger revenue is the primary driver, accounting for the majority of total revenue, followed by cargo and loyalty program (AAdvantage) contributions.
  • Profitability: The company has faced margin pressures due to high fuel costs and operational expenses, but it has shown resilience in revenue recovery post-pandemic. Balance sheet highlights include significant debt levels, a common industry challenge.
  • Partnerships: Key alliances include the Oneworld network, joint ventures with British Airways, Iberia, and Japan Airlines, and codeshare agreements with multiple carriers.

Innovation

American Airlines has invested in fleet modernization, including the introduction of fuel-efficient aircraft like the Boeing 787 and Airbus A321XLR. The company also focuses on digital transformation, enhancing customer experience through mobile apps and self-service technologies.

Key Risks

  • Regulatory: The airline industry is highly regulated, with risks including changes in aviation policies, environmental regulations, and potential antitrust scrutiny.
  • Competitive: Intense competition from low-cost carriers (e.g., Southwest, Spirit) and legacy rivals (e.g., Delta, United) poses challenges to pricing power and market share.
  • Financial: High leverage and interest expenses remain a concern, alongside vulnerability to economic cycles and fuel price volatility.
  • Operational: Labor disputes, union negotiations, and operational disruptions (e.g., weather, IT outages) could impact performance.

Future Outlook

  • Growth Strategies: American Airlines aims to optimize its network, expand premium offerings, and reduce debt. The company is also focusing on sustainability initiatives, including carbon offset programs and fleet upgrades.
  • Catalysts: Upcoming catalysts include quarterly earnings reports, new route announcements, and potential updates on debt reduction progress.
  • Long Term Opportunities: Recovery in business and international travel post-pandemic, coupled with loyalty program monetization, presents growth opportunities. Industry trends like sustainable aviation fuel (SAF) adoption could also play a role.

Investment Verdict

American Airlines offers exposure to the recovering global travel industry, supported by its strong market position and alliance network. However, high debt levels, competitive pressures, and macroeconomic sensitivity pose significant risks. Investors should weigh the potential for revenue growth against financial and operational challenges.
